Treatment of conjunctivitis Kyiv ( Shulyavka, Borschahivka, KPI)
Conjunctivitis – eye disease, caused by inflammation of the thin transparent layer of cells, that protect the cornea. It is also called conjunctive. Hence the name of the disease.
What are the types of conjunctivitis??
Doctors distinguish the following types of conjunctivitis:
- acute
- chronic
- allergic
Symptoms are heaviness of the eyelids, burning, lacrimation, photophobia, discharge from the eyes.
What are the causes and methods of prevention of pathology?
Conjunctivitis can occur in conditions of polluted and dusty air, under the influence of chemical impurities, in case of non-observance of hygiene rules, with respiratory diseases, and can also occur with diseases of the eyelids and tear ducts, chronic diseases of the nose and nasopharynx.
Prevention, in accordance, consists in timely detection and isolation of patients, careful observance by patients of the rules of personal hygiene and asepsis.

The disease affects adults, and children. In childhood, chronic conjunctivitis usually occurs with numerous follicles in the lower transitional fold (folliculosis). This is manifested in the fact, that the child has periodically “leaven” eyes. Adults also suffer from conjunctivitis. Periodicity of exacerbation of the disease – 3-4 times a year.
Treatment of conjunctivitis
Treatment of conjunctivitis is prescribed only by a doctor.
When treating conjunctivitis, it is important to choose the right eye drops. Antibiotic drops may be needed to treat bacterial infections, while antihistamine drops will help with the treatment of allergic conjunctivitis, and antiviral drops will help in the treatment of viral conjunctivitis.
